本文目录一览

1,javalanglong 多少位

java.lang.long 是32位的,int 16位,byte 4位 short 8位,
int 类型是32位,java.lang.long是64位

javalanglong 多少位

2,8位单片机的int是8为还是16位1000能存到int a里面去吗

可以,int在单片机里是 -32768 到 32767
int a;是用来说明a是整数,取值范围是-32768~32767。a--即a的内含值减一,即a=a-1。可以和0作比较。

8位单片机的int是8为还是16位1000能存到int a里面去吗

3,单片机中高8位是什么低8位又是什么还有高四位低四位的求解

在51单片机上一个int型为16位数据,char型为8位数据。 高8位低8位是对应于16位数据来说的, 如二进制的:1111111100000000 16进制的:0xff00 那么它的的高8位则是:11111111(二进制) 0xff(16进制) 低8位则是:00000000 0x00 同理,高4位低4位是对应于8位数据来说的。

单片机中高8位是什么低8位又是什么还有高四位低四位的求解

4,stc89c58rd单片机能计算多少位的数据

8位 stc89c58rd+还是属于51单片机,51单片机都是8位的,只不过stc89c58rd+的资源和stc89c51不一样,stc89c58rd+的资源多,比如存储空间的大小,还有i/o端口的数目还有其他的可利用资源,stc89c58rd+的功能更强大。
内核是51的,也就是说是8位单片机,硬件是支持8位的运算,但是通过编程,想算多少位算多少位,比如16位和32位,也就是keil里面定义的int和long等数据类型。

5,52单片机中数据高低八位和16位有什么关系

因为16位是以双8位来组成,所以有高低8位分
52单片机中数据有:bit(1位),char(8位),int(16位),long(32位)等,你说的高低8位组合起来就是16位,16位的数=高8位*256+低8位。单片机开发问题或许我这可以帮助的。
一个卡,一个不卡
你好!因为51单片机(52)是8位的, 如表示或运算16位时,只能用2个8位还处理,这样一个叫高8位,一个叫低8位,组成了16位。仅代表个人观点,不喜勿喷,谢谢。

6,STC89C58RD单片机是几位的

8位 STC89C58RD+还是属于51单片机,51单片机都是8位的,只不过STC89C58RD+的资源和STC89C51不一样,STC89C58RD+的资源多,比如存储空间的大小,还有I/O端口的数目还有其他的可利用资源,STC89C58RD+的功能更强大。
内核是51的,也就是说是8位单片机,硬件是支持8位的运算,但是通过编程,想算多少位算多少位,比如16位和32位,也就是keil里面定义的int和long等数据类型。
8位的,是升级版的51单片机,具体的看这个PDF文档吧http://www.mcu-memory.com/datasheet/stc/STC-AD-PDF/STC89C51RC-RD+_GUIDE-CHINESE.pdf

7,8位单片机中unsigned int的长度是多少

用C写程序,和单片机本身是几位单片机没有任何关系的。你定义了一个int 数据,内存就分配给它两个字节。所以int数据都是16位的。unsigned int 数据是无符号整形,最高位不表示符号,所以从0000,0000,0000,0000B------1111,1111,1111,1111B.即从0x0000----0xffff。如果化成10进制就是0---65535。如果单单是int 型数据,则最高位表示符号位,0为正数,1为负数。这时这个数据就表示从。0x8000---0x7fff(注意最高位是符号标志位) 转成10进制以后就是。-32768---+32767。其他数据的长度你可以参考一下标准的C语言方面的书籍,比如一个char型数据一般是8位的。一个long int型数据一般是32位的。等等。这些和单片机本身是几位的单片机没有任何关系的。
用C写程序,和单片机本身是几位单片机没有任何关系的。你定义了一个int 数据,内存就分配给它两个字节。所以int数据都是16位的。unsigned int 数据是无符号整形,最高位不表示符号,所以从0000,0000,0000,0000B------1111,1111,1111,1111B.即从0x0000----0xffff。如果化成10进制就是0---65535。如果单单是int 型数据,则最高位表示符号位,0为正数,1为负数。这时这个数据就表示从。0x8000---0x7fff(注意最高位是符号标志位)转成10进制以后就是。-32768---+32767。其他数据的长度你可以参考一下标准的C语言方面的书籍,比如一个char型数据一般是8位的。一个long int型数据一般是32位的。这些和单片机本身是几位的单片机没有任何关系的。
两个字节。0-65535
unsigned int它是定义一个无符号长整型(16位),如果你要定义一个8位的用unsigned char(虽然这是定义的一个无符号字符串,但是在单片机中可以把他当成个无符号的整数来看,用于计算之类的。
16位长度

文章TAG:8位单片机的int和long分别是多少位单片机  int  分别  
下一篇